How to File an Auto Accident Claim

In states that have no-fault insurance, your insurer will cover medical expenses as well as lost wages regardless of who's at fault for the accident. They'll also be looking to gather evidence and examine documents (photos witness testimony, photographs medical records, photos, and expense reports).

The amount of compensation you receive is contingent on the severity of your injuries and expenses. This article will walk you through the steps to file an auto accident claim.

Report the Accident

If you're involved in a car accident It's essential to report the crash away. In many states, this will be done by the local police county sheriffs, state police, or Department of Motor Vehicles.

Take photos of the scene of the accident if are able to. You can use these photos to help you remember the accident and also to support your insurance claim. For example, photos can show skid marks, damage to vehicles, weather conditions and other important details.

It's also a good idea to collect the information of the other driver including their name and insurance company. You should also ask for their driver's license as well as their car registration, if they are available.

It is important to note down what you saw, and the events that occurred. If you don't write down the details of what transpired, you could be held responsible for injuries or damages that are later discovered. If you fail to notify your insurance company, they could not pay for any damage that results from the accident. Review your policy or call your agent to inquire if you need to file an accident report.

Get Medical Attention

One of the first things you should do after a car accident is to seek medical attention and be assessed for injuries. Seeking medical attention as soon as possible can help you avoid any further complications, and it can also make your claim stronger when it comes time to negotiate with the insurance company.

If you can, it is best to visit a emergency room at a hospital after a car crash. This is because hospitals have access to the highest quality physicians, surgeons and medical equipment. It can be difficult for insurance companies and defense lawyers to minimize the severity of injuries that are treated in the hospital.

Car accidents can result in injuries ranging from minor bruising to severe internal injuries like paralysis or brain injury after a traumatic accident. Even if the symptoms, like stiffness and pain don't manifest right away it's essential to visit a doctor. The medical records will serve as essential evidence to prove your claim that you suffered injuries related to your injury as a result of the crash.

Take Photos

Photograph the scene of the accident as soon as you can, ideally prior to police arrive. If you can capture photos of the damaged vehicle from different angles. It is also essential to take close-up pictures of the vehicles and any other evidence of importance (such as shattered glass or airbags that have been deployed) when you are able to do this. If you're unable to get closeups, try placing something, such as a coin, inside the photo to show scale. It is also possible to take pictures without or with a flash to reveal hidden details.

It is also recommended to capture any injuries you may have sustained during the accident. The photos will serve as valuable evidence later on. Bruises and cuts will fade over time. It is also an excellent idea to record any other pertinent details about the accident as possible (such as traffic signals, street signs and weather conditions as well as road debris), as these can help paint a more complete image of what transpired.

Contact Your Insurance Company

Contacting your insurance provider is crucial regardless of whether you intend to file a claim after an auto accident. Your policy could require you to do this, and even if it does not, your attorney will need records of your losses (like medical expenses and repair costs) to prove your claims.

Luna advises that you collect all relevant information on the scene. This includes details about your vehicle as well as any other drivers involved. Request to see the other driver's insurance card and ensure you have their name address, telephone number, address and car insurance information (company or policy number). If there are witnesses, get their names and contact numbers.

It's essential to remain calm even though the last thing you'd like to do following a car accident is to dispute insurance companies. If you're emotionally charged your statements can be later used against you in the process. This is why it's recommended to hire an attorney to deal with negotiations. They can make sure you don't say something that could later be used against you.
